KARACHI:


Over one hundred shops and huts were destroyed by a fire which broke out in Sohrab Goth on Friday.


The fire reportedly started around 11:45 am at the katchi abadi opposite Al-Asif Square and rapidly spread to the nearby shops. Upon information, two fire tenders were initially sent to the site and later, 16 more fire tenders from all over the city were called to douse the fire.

The fire brigade officials described the blaze as a third degree fire since it was intense and destroyed over one hundred shops, makeshifts, cabins and huts.

The firefighters took almost four hours to extinguish the fire. No injuries or deaths were reported and the cause has yet to be ascertained. Police officials said that no criminal element was found during the initial investigation and that the fire was probably accidental.
